In Greek, the word that means 'a general pardon' is "amnesty." This term comes from the Greek word "amnestia," which translates to "forgetfulness" or "forgetting." Amnesty is often granted by a government to individuals who have committed crimes, offering them forgiveness and a chance to start anew without fear of prosecution. Amnesty is a powerful tool used by governments to promote reconciliation, peace, and justice within a society. It can be granted to individuals who have been involved in political activities, social movements, or armed conflicts. By offering amnesty, authorities aim to encourage individuals to come forward, tell the truth about their actions, and contribute to the healing process of a community. One famous example of amnesty is the Truth and Reconciliation Commission in South Africa, which was established in the aftermath of apartheid to grant amnesty to individuals who confessed to their involvement in human rights violations. By offering amnesty, the Commission aimed to uncover the truth about past atrocities, promote forgiveness, and pave the way for national healing and reconciliation. Amnesty is not without controversy, as some argue that it can undermine justice by allowing individuals to avoid accountability for their actions. However, proponents of amnesty argue that it can be a crucial tool for promoting peace and stability in conflict-affected societies.
